As an archipelagic nation heavily impacted by climate change, deforestation, and marine pollution, environmental literacy is a major theme. Books focusing on the conservation of endangered endemic species—like the Orangutan, Bali Myna, or Javan Rhino—teach children about the fragility of their ecosystem. Banyak anak di perkotaan terbiasa dengan fasilitas lengkap, sementara di sudut lain ada anak-anak yang harus membantu orang tua mereka bekerja. Cergam yang mengisahkan persahabatan antara anak dari latar belakang ekonomi berbeda dapat mengajarkan rasa bersyukur, kesederhanaan, dan pentingnya berbagi tanpa rasa superioritas. Cerita bergambar anak also play a vital role in promoting and preserving Indonesian culture. Many stories are set in traditional Indonesian settings, featuring cultural icons, customs, and values. For instance, "Legenda Danau Toba" (The Legend of Lake Toba) retells the ancient myth of the lake's creation, while "Tarian Tradisional" (Traditional Dance) showcases the beauty and diversity of Indonesian traditional dance.
